L_SCS_PosiShaft - actuation of the ECS servo system
This FB serves to control a Lenze ECS servo system with the "PosiShaft" application.

Identifier/data type
Information/possible settings
scDriveControl
SCS_DriveControl_PosiShaft
Structure for actuating the controller
Structure of SCS_DriveControl_PosiShaft - control for the drive ( 259)
scAxisData
SSC_Axis_logic
Machine parameters
• If the FB is to refer to the measuring system of the drive axis, connect this input
to output DI_AxisData of the LS_DriveInterface SB, so that the machine
parameters of the drive/motor are accepted.
• If the FB is to refer to the measuring system of the master selection (master) in a
cam application, connect this input to the output XAxisData of FB L_CamProfiler
instead.
• If this input is left blank, position values with the following resolution are
processed: 1 encoder revolution ≡ 2
16
increments
xOptional
BOOL
Optional setting for the CAN node
• TRUE: The CAN node is set to the "Optional" mode to be able to receive PDOs.
• FALSE: Normal operation (transmission and reception via PDO).
byNodeNumber
BYTE
Node number 1 ... 64
byMasterNumber
BYTE
Interface number (0...3)
